Default SysAxe SCSI card + TDM single piggyback wanted for Nubus System

Hey everyone,

I am finally expanding my 4-track 442 Nubus PT to 8 tracks and am looking for:

- SysAxe SCSI card

- TDM single piggyback cards

- TDM ribbon cable

If any of you have some old Nubus stuff lying around, please give me a shout. I had purchased an ATTO JackHammer years ago to expand my system, just to find out I need the SysAxe in order to work!

Always thought the SySAxe was just a dedicated SCSI controller, but it only works with that card. Any help is much appreciated indeed!
